(-) Description

Title :  NMR STRUCTURE OF DELTA-TOXIN FROM STAPHYLOCOCCUS AUREUS IN CD3OH
 
Authors :  N. Loureiro-Ferreira, J. Rodrigues, R. M. M. Brito
Date :  11 Nov 08  (Deposition) - 12 May 09  (Release) - 12 May 09  (Revision)
Method :  SOLUTION NMR
Resolution :  NOT APPLICABLE
Chains :  NMR Structure  :  A  (20x)
Keywords :  Peptide, Cytolytic, Cytolysis, Formylation, Hemolysis, Membrane, Secreted, Toxin, Transmembrane (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  N. Loureiro-Ferreira, J. Rodrigues, T. H. Birkbeck, R. M. M. Brito
Nmr Solution Structure Of Delta-Toxin In Membrane-Mimetic Environments

(-) Gene Ontology  (8, 8)

NMR Structure(hide GO term definitions)
Chain A   (HLD_STAAU | P0C1V1)
biological process
    GO:0019835    cytolysis    The rupture of cell membranes and the loss of cytoplasm.
    GO:0019836    hemolysis by symbiont of host erythrocytes    The cytolytic destruction of red blood cells, with the release of intracellular hemoglobin, in the host organism by a symbiont. The host is defined as the larger of the organisms involved in a symbiotic interaction.
    GO:0044179    hemolysis in other organism    The cytolytic destruction of red blood cells, with the release of intracellular hemoglobin, in one organism by another.
cellular component
    GO:0005576    extracellular region    The space external to the outermost structure of a cell. For cells without external protective or external encapsulating structures this refers to space outside of the plasma membrane. This term covers the host cell environment outside an intracellular parasite.
    GO:0033644    host cell membrane    Double layer of lipid molecules as it encloses host cells, and, in eukaryotes, many organelles; may be a single or double lipid bilayer; also includes associated proteins. The host is defined as the larger of the organisms involved in a symbiotic interaction.
    GO:0020002    host cell plasma membrane    The plasma membrane surrounding a host cell.
    GO:0016021    integral component of membrane    The component of a membrane consisting of the gene products and protein complexes having at least some part of their peptide sequence embedded in the hydrophobic region of the membrane.
    GO:0016020    membrane    A lipid bilayer along with all the proteins and protein complexes embedded in it an attached to it.
